Guide To Replacing Your Old Screen Protector On Iphone 14 Plus

Replacing your old screen protector on the iPhone 14 Plus can restore clarity and protect your device from future damage. This guide provides step-by-step instructions to help you replace your screen protector safely and efficiently.

Tools and Materials Needed

  • New screen protector compatible with iPhone 14 Plus
  • Cleaning wipe (alcohol-based)
  • Microfiber cloth
  • Dust removal sticker
  • Plastic pry tool or SIM ejector tool
  • Optional: sticky tape or adhesive remover

Preparation Steps

Before starting, find a clean, dust-free environment. Power off your iPhone 14 Plus to prevent accidental touches or damage. Gather all tools and materials listed above.

Removing the Old Screen Protector

Carefully lift a corner of the old screen protector using your fingernail or a plastic pry tool. Gently work around the edges to peel it off. If the protector is stubborn, use a bit of adhesive remover or sticky tape to lift it without scratching the screen.

Once removed, clean the screen thoroughly with an alcohol wipe to remove any residue or fingerprints. Follow with a microfiber cloth to dry and polish the surface.

Applying the New Screen Protector

Align the new screen protector with your iPhone’s screen, ensuring the cutouts match the camera and sensors. Carefully peel off the protective backing from the adhesive side.

Gently place the screen protector onto the screen, starting from one edge and slowly lowering it to avoid air bubbles. Use a credit card or included squeegee to smooth out bubbles and ensure proper adhesion.

Final Checks and Tips

Inspect the screen for any remaining bubbles or dust particles. If needed, lift the protector carefully and reapply. Avoid pressing too hard on the screen to prevent damage.

Power on your device and verify the touch sensitivity and display clarity. Your new screen protector is now in place, offering protection and a clear view of your iPhone 14 Plus.
